Identification of the chemical composition of blue honeyberry leaves (Lonicera caerulea L. var. edulis) and their anti-inflammatory activity

Blue honeyberry is a well-known nutritious fruit. Meanwhile, it is also an Oroqen herb in China. However, the chemical constituent of the leaves of the plant is little known, despite having better anti-inflammatory activity. In this study, we investigated the chemical constituents of blue honeyberry leaves and screened their anti-inflammatory effects in RAW264.7 cells. Thirty-nine compounds including a new fernane-type triterpenoid were isolated and identified using various chromatographic approaches and spectroscopic techniques. The new compound and some other components showed a significant anti-inflammatory effect by inhibiting nitric oxide production in RAW264.7 cells, in which compounds 6 and 38 exhibited the inhibition of 40.6 ± 4.8% and 46.0 ± 1.4% at the concentration of 100 μM, respectively, without inducing any cytotoxicity.
